Brave Faces at Snow White’s Controversial Premiere: Stars Weather the Storm
Snow White is a live-action reboot of Disney’s very first feature film, which makes it a stand-out production compared to the previous line-up of recycled classics. This is the movie that solidified the company’s hold on animated princess musicals and inspired a generation of audiences, writers, and artists. It is unfortunate, then, that its entire production schedule has had nothing but back-to-back contentious opinions from its cast members and complaints from discontented online voices. Unsurprisingly, the focus this week was placed upon its two leading stars, Rachel Zegler as the titular hero and Gal Gadot as the Evil Queen, Snow White’s step-mother.
